With titanium content ≥ 99.2%, balanced strength and ductility, and excellent corrosion resistance, TA2 is the most widely used commercially pure titanium grade in the world.

What Is TA2?
 

TA2 is a commercially pure (CP) titanium grade defined by Chinese standards, equivalent to Grade 2 under ASTM/UNS designation. Its composition is controlled primarily through oxygen content - ≤ 0.25% - which acts as the key element tuning its mechanical properties.

Specification Detail
Titanium content ≥ 99.2%
Chinese designation TA2
International equivalent Grade 2 (ASTM B265, B348, B338, etc.)
Oxygen control ≤ 0.25%
Classification Commercially pure titanium - not an alloy

TA2 sits in the middle of the CP titanium family (TA1–TA5), delivering the best overall balance of strength, ductility, corrosion resistance, formability, and cost - which is why it accounts for the largest share of CP titanium consumption globally.

Core Properties

 

04db62ba-a526-4c38-aa77-e8f27f7721a5 1

Mechanical Properties

Property Value
Tensile strength 350–550 MPa
Elongation Up to 25%
Strength class Medium - stronger than TA1, more ductile than TA3
Low-temperature toughness Excellent - no ductile-to-brittle transition
Long-term service temperature ≤ 350°C

 

Corrosion Resistance

TA2's standout characteristic. It performs exceptionally in:

  • Seawater - virtually immune to saltwater corrosion
  • Chloride environments - resists pitting and crevice corrosion that attack stainless steel
  • Oxidizing acids - stable in nitric acid and most organic acids
  • Alkaline solutions - excellent resistance across a wide pH range
  • A self-forming 5–10 nm TiO₂ oxide film provides passive protection that heals instantly if scratched.

 

Biocompatibility

TA2 is classified as a bio-friendly metal - non-toxic, non-allergenic, and compatible with human tissue. This makes it a standard material for surgical implants and medical devices.

 

Processing Characteristics
 

Weldability

TA2 is readily weldable, primarily using TIG (argon arc) welding. Welded joints maintain good ductility and corrosion resistance with proper shielding gas coverage.

 

Formability

Method Capability
Cold working Excellent - elongation up to 25% allows deep drawing, bending, and stamping
Hot working Performed at 400–600°C for larger deformations
Machining Similar to stainless steel - poor thermal conductivity causes heat buildup; strong tool adhesion requires sharp tooling, low speeds, and generous coolant

 

Key Machining Notes

  • Thermal conductivity is low - heat concentrates at the cutting zone
  • Material tends to adhere to cutting tools - use coated carbide tools, moderate feeds, and high-pressure coolant
  • Similar machinability rating to austenitic stainless steel

Applications by Industry

 

27a534d9-99f2-413c-9b8f-4019bbf98432 1

Petrochemical and Chemical Processing

TA2 is the material of choice for equipment operating in corrosive chemical environments:

  • Heat exchangers - titanium heating tubes that outlast stainless steel by years in chloride-bearing media
  • Reactor vessel linings - protecting steel shells from acid and alkali attack
  • Pipe fittings - tees, elbows, and flanges in corrosive process piping
  • Electrolysis plates - stable performance in electrochemical environments
  • Marine engineering - condensers, evaporators, and desalination piping

Medical Devices

Application Why TA2
Artificial bones and joints Biocompatible - no immune rejection, no toxic ion release
Dental implants Resists oral fluid corrosion indefinitely
Surgical instruments Lightweight, sterilizable, corrosion-proof

Consumer Products

Application Why TA2
Titanium cups and bottles Zero taste transfer, no metal leaching, lightweight
Watch bands Hypoallergenic, corrosion-proof, premium feel
Eyeglass frames Ultra-lightweight, flexible, skin-safe
Jewelry and accessories Non-allergenic, distinctive metallic character

 

 

Why TA2 Is the Default Choice

Among all commercially pure titanium grades, TA2 offers the most practical combination of properties for the widest range of applications:

Factor TA2 Advantage
Strength Higher than TA1 - sufficient for most structural and pressure applications
Ductility Still excellent - 25% elongation allows extensive cold forming
Corrosion resistance Matches the best CP grades
Cost More affordable than TA3 and above
Availability The most widely stocked CP titanium grade globally

 

When specification requirements do not demand either the maximum formability of TA1 or the higher strength of TA3, TA2 is the rational default - and it covers the majority of CP titanium applications worldwide.
